Transaction 3c4ea7708524721635ab58b4a75de2673b2e9c5385f519072934974b6a10a5ba
1 Input
1 Output
-
3c4ea7708524721635ab58b4a75de2673b2e9c5385f519072934974b6a10a5ba:0
- value
- 187844495
- script pubkey
- OP_0 OP_PUSHBYTES_20 27b74798f7c75e7157dce1a7c4a2f31d65b2dcd0
- address
- bc1qy7m50x8hca08z47uuxnufghnr4jm9hxsf8erxh